久久久久天天天天_久久免费视频在线_久久国产成人精品国产成人亚洲_日本精品一区二区三区高清 久久
若楓后處理論壇
標題:
變量算法探討
[打印本頁]
作者:
空氣中的小魚
時間:
2011-6-11 08:59
標題:
變量算法探討
如題:
, z" W, F& \ w; W6 _$ o
#1=AA
1 S. A3 F4 I3 G' @) ?" P
#2=BB
; D: ~9 e' M# ]0 U0 |! n
AA、BB為整數
5 ]! X0 u% d# A! O/ p1 l
用程序實現交換#1、#2兩值變量,如下:
( I( b( S' O5 M" ]
#1=BB
4 s H# Y9 i0 j5 N& o. E
#2=AA
- w- |6 k2 A9 O5 A( f; {
前提:不可用到其他變量
) N5 l) {" U ?
& s% u0 P, ]* v+ O5 k* ~% ^' u
第一種解法:
* H( n) Z6 Z" {# h$ w
#1=AA
% N; A" V* T; N
#2=BB
0 V1 a; T' z; o& P) N: o
#1=#1+#2
; Q" o T( N: E) j x! z
#2=#1-#2
. Z+ m ^' ]1 D% w# w# x C& \
#1=#1-#2
& E; ?! @ b$ d0 p' o
' t" ]+ ^# H, i/ a
第二種解法:
7 ~9 \3 U- e# r/ K- q0 d
#1=AA
9 @# d, ~0 w2 X% q1 {
#2=BB
! S Q; a3 j$ [# z
#1=#1 XOR #2
8 g9 w$ j/ z8 g
#2=#1 XOR #2
9 }# ]* U3 Z" i: [ A
#1=#1 XOR #2
. @* r( l9 ?! W+ Y
& c0 K5 |' Y9 K5 E8 G) Z
以上算法為程序優化算法,僅供參考
作者:
jiangssli
時間:
2011-6-11 14:24
后面這個暫時還沒有明白!
作者:
灰太狼8859
時間:
2011-6-11 14:32
第二個不明白
作者:
空氣中的小魚
時間:
2011-6-11 14:37
{:4_91:}
1 _. |) I; v3 Y! w* T7 I
不會是真的吧,不過現在真的很少去搞這些了,很多都忘記了
作者:
jiangssli
時間:
2011-6-11 14:37
異或是數據交換嗎?
作者:
huanggong
時間:
2011-6-11 21:36
標題:
宏程序算法探討
#1=AA
4 C) h2 }+ e0 _) y/ [$ a6 n
#2=BB
, D! B U" z$ U' I9 P2 I2 b* B k
AA、BB為整數
: D7 _8 J" c* r$ m6 q; o) n7 p; M% |
用程序實現交換#1、#2兩值變量,如下:
0 F. D' u6 O6 w M) u
#1=BB
/ q, B4 f0 t# Q7 u$ b* F# p2 z& \
#2=AA
, [) c/ |- m/ ?1 |2 T' G
前提:不可用到其他變量
1 u# w& L8 t }6 D5 t" c
7 ~: s4 P/ r; _* S0 j; a& n9 v
第一種解法:
2 Y6 t% e$ f4 l% W; y; o- u$ @
#1=AA
' ~) x) _% C2 G/ E" |9 \7 {' h
#2=BB
0 `' y6 P x0 Z4 U/ l" f
#1=#1+#2
" i2 x/ q' t/ X- z( z4 c' s
#2=#1-#2
' z% i* p. ]+ o e( H
#1=#1-#2
- a N8 E! ^+ s* [6 _
轉載請注明出自若楓后處理論壇(
http://postp.net/
),本帖地址:
http://postp.net/viewthread.php?tid=2488
1 r4 w; G+ Y2 T) l
這個在實際當中有什么作用呢?可否用程序舉例說明!
謝謝
作者:
若楓
時間:
2011-6-12 06:33
標題:
算法探討
回復
1#
huanggong
0 f0 ^9 T- E8 e* [
3 k2 s% X2 W( a* y) K7 c& Q
5 O' H0 y8 P4 v G4 V& l
變量交換.
) O% p. S9 V" G' T& N6 o
/ {+ h9 ~! C5 b
就是把AA的值 給BB
6 d: P, g! E6 o. n8 F9 _
把BB的值給AA
作者:
空氣中的小魚
時間:
2011-6-12 08:44
標題:
算法探討
是的,一般用于變量替換
) u5 \2 y& q$ W# j h
很多時候大家可能都是這樣做的
4 z' V$ w0 e f. Q) c
比如:#1=50 #2=100
# Q5 G& W$ g) C4 u" D$ ]$ C9 _
現在要交換兩變量的值
; e2 u9 n+ k3 Z m y
#3=#1
" n( o$ S6 y4 N, b# d% `
#1=#2
+ b/ d i) n; m
#2=#3
4 ~: T" m1 x6 Z( M9 h' h5 `7 c
這樣也能實現,但是就是多用了一個變量,如果我們編寫一套大型架構的程序,變量要合理的分配,尤其是那些老古董機床,變量很少,分配不合理很容易出現變量不夠用的情況,雖然省變量的算法貌似大家看起來用處很少,但是我們能得知一種算法,說不定以后會派上用場呢。
作者:
wlljj
時間:
2011-6-17 21:26
緣來如此!
作者:
jiangssli
時間:
2011-6-18 02:13
回復
8#
wmj820303
5 T; ?3 A, `# ~! H. R0 l% l4 K5 E
; e- }7 Q$ ?4 \; U
% W& s# P6 B# Q) b) B9 J
王總 解釋下第二種算法的運算過程噻!!!
作者:
253804985
時間:
2011-8-27 04:09
第二不明白,
作者:
wxj2017
時間:
2012-2-12 20:19
高深啊。。呵呵,謝謝
作者:
klz1986
時間:
2012-2-16 10:32
謝謝版主,有學習了,。
作者:
chengyue321
時間:
2012-2-16 12:51
金幣怎么弄
作者:
qingwawanz
時間:
2012-2-16 19:42
后面這個暫時還沒有明白!
作者:
小七戰士
時間:
2012-2-19 22:25
我喜歡,請大家鼓掌支持,謝謝
( n4 H2 F5 v+ ^& y$ l- U6 k
6 r H7 R* T# n% L/ t
4 K* v) e) q) G% Y: u9 |4 N7 _
, J+ E6 {! B0 h. G) |
$ v" w0 J; L2 @% h; B) |- z) x* o* P+ _
1 T& W+ G5 c+ P
8 G6 m, X) S8 Z
. U4 }. k& l7 o) @" i; P0 A- z4 u
9 B% |# P N2 t' `
% ^# \' j1 A# a7 q- Q
! e0 A( ]6 o3 d
/ Y7 [) _2 v9 [5 ~
.
作者:
305520437
時間:
2012-4-14 20:15
xuexile a
作者:
guohuan219
時間:
2012-6-4 16:07
想看看。學習學習
作者:
ff728612
時間:
2012-6-12 16:04
有意思,受教了
作者:
阿里郎1258
時間:
2012-6-14 14:15
樓主辛苦了,非常感謝!
作者:
zm172288625
時間:
2012-11-25 11:54
樓主不打算解釋下第2個的意思嗎?
作者:
qurer
時間:
2012-12-25 11:47
你加油吧!!!
作者:
yelin
時間:
2013-1-14 08:46
這個算法 記得以前在一個群里討論過,
作者:
kkzhang12
時間:
2013-1-23 10:32
非常好的東西啊
作者:
qingwawanz
時間:
2016-5-23 17:32
相互學習,共同進步!~
歡迎光臨 若楓后處理論壇 (http://www.connorswebguide.com/)
Powered by Discuz! X3.5
主站蜘蛛池模板:
国产在线观看福利
|
国产精品久久久久久久久电影网
|
日韩欧美一区三区
|
国产精品99一区
|
久久国产日韩欧美
|
日本亚洲欧美三级
|
亚洲精品国产一区
|
日本精品福利视频
|
视频一区二区三区免费观看
|
欧美亚洲国产视频小说
|
亚洲精品乱码视频
|
国产精品久久国产
|
国产www精品
|
久精品国产欧美
|
国产激情视频一区
|
欧美精品999
|
国产h视频在线播放
|
丁香六月激情网
|
日本精品va在线观看
|
不卡伊人av在线播放
|
色综合久综合久久综合久鬼88
|
欧美激情一级欧美精品
|
亚洲a级在线播放观看
|
青青久久av北条麻妃黑人
|
国产精品久久久久av福利动漫
|
国产精品视频26uuu
|
亚洲中文字幕无码专区
|
日韩精品极品视频在线观看免费
|
久久免费福利视频
|
亚洲一区二区三区免费观看
|
日韩免费av片在线观看
|
日韩美女在线观看一区
|
国产日韩在线亚洲字幕中文
|
国产精品亚洲激情
|
99久久久精品视频
|
国产精品美女999
|
日韩精品一区二区三区四
|
国产一区二区在线免费视频v
|
日韩在线第三页
|
日韩在线视频国产
|
欧美一区二区三区精品电影
|